Tub Conversion Service in Framingham, MA
Tub conversion services involve replacing traditional bathtubs with showers, or vice versa, to better suit the needs and preferences of homeowners. These projects often include removing an existing bathtub and installing a new shower enclosure, walk-in shower, or a combination of both, enhancing accessibility and maximizing bathroom space. Property owners typically request this service to improve convenience, update outdated fixtures, or create a more functional bathroom layout that aligns with their lifestyle.
Before requesting a tub conversion,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the removal process, plumbing adjustments, and any necessary modifications to existing bathroom structures. It’s also common to inquire about the materials used for the new installation, as well as any potential impact on bathroom usability during the project.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project meets expectations and fits within the overall bathroom design.

Tub Conversion Service Questions
What is a tub conversion? A tub conversion involves replacing a bathtub with a different fixture, such as a shower or walk-in tub, to better suit the needs of the space and users.
Why consider a tub conversion? Converting a tub can improve accessibility, maximize bathroom space, or update the style to match current preferences.
What types of conversions are common? Common conversions include replacing a tub with a walk-in shower, a larger soaking tub, or a combination shower and tub setup.
Is a tub conversion suitable for any bathroom? Most bathrooms can accommodate a tub conversion, but layout and plumbing considerations may influence options available.
